1. Streamlined Entry and Improved Crowd Flow
The moment an attendee arrives at your venue, their experience begins. Long, slow lines are the fastest way to generate negative feedback. Mobile ticketing fixes this.
- Rapid Scanning: Scanning a ticket stored in a mobile wallet (like Apple Wallet or Google Pay) is significantly faster than dealing with paper tickets or hunting for emails. NFC-enabled systems are even faster, allowing a simple tap-and-go entry.
- Reduced Errors: Digital scanning virtually eliminates human error associated with manual ticket checking, ensuring a smooth and accurate entry count.
- Crowd Management: Faster entry throughput allows you to process more attendees per minute, reducing bottlenecks and improving overall crowd safety and mood.
2. Enhanced Security and Fraud Prevention
One of the most compelling reasons to switch is the robust defense against fraud. Mobile tickets are far more secure than static paper or PDF tickets, which are easily counterfeited or scalped.
- Dynamic Security: Advanced mobile ticketing systems use dynamic QR codes or time-sensitive barcodes that refresh regularly. This makes screenshots and counterfeiting useless.
- Ticket Tracing: Every mobile ticket is digitally linked to the original buyer, providing an uncrackable chain of custody. Organizers can track exactly when and where a ticket was scanned, identifying and resolving disputes instantly.
- Secure Resale: By integrating with a verified fan resale platform, mobile ticketing ensures that tickets resold through official channels are instantly validated, eliminating fraudulent secondary market sales and keeping revenue within your ecosystem.
3. Real-Time Data and Reporting
Paper tickets only give you a final count. Mobile ticketing gives you a wealth of actionable data as it happens.
- Real-Time Attendance: See exactly how many people have entered the venue, at what time, and through which gates, allowing you to instantly deploy staff to high-traffic areas.
- Attendee Insights: Collect valuable data on demographics, purchase history, and peak entry times. This information is invaluable for optimizing staffing, planning future event logistics, and improving your targeted marketing efforts.
- Post-Event Analysis: Understand the full journey of your attendees to refine every aspect of your event planning, from gate setup to catering needs.
4. Direct and Instant Communication Channel
Mobile tickets transform a static entry pass into a dynamic communication tool.
- Instant Updates: Send push notifications directly to the attendee's phone for urgent information: weather warnings, schedule changes, or gate closures. This is far more reliable than email or social media posts.
- Upselling Opportunities: Use the mobile ticket as a platform for generating extra revenue. Send targeted offers for VIP upgrades, merchandise pre-orders, or concession discounts right to the phone.
- Pre- and Post-Event Engagement: Remind attendees of essential Know Before You Go information and follow up post-event with a thank you, survey, or a pre-sale link for your next show, fostering long-term loyalty.
5. Significant Cost and Environmental Savings
The shift away from physical media has a positive impact on both your budget and the planet.
- Reduced Overhead: Eliminate the cost of printing, shipping, and securely storing thousands of paper tickets.
- Less Waste: Embrace a genuinely eco-friendly operation by making your event paperless, appealing to the growing number of environmentally conscious consumers.
